Power Cables
- Armoured Cables: These cables incorporate a protective inner layer made from steel wire or tape, rendering them particularly suitable for direct burial in the ground or for use in outdoor industrial applications.
- Flexible Cables: These are intended for use with appliances and moving machinery, featuring a highly pliant core along with a protective outer layer crafted from rubber or silicone.
- Panel Wires: Recognized for their exceptional flexibility, these single-core cables are typically routed through PVC or metal conduits within distribution boxes and electrical panels.
- Low/Medium/High Voltage Cables: These cables are essential for the transmission of power across national power grids and heavy industrial operations.
📶 Data & Telecommunication Cables
- Twisted Pair (Ethernet): Widely utilized for computer networking and internet connectivity, these cables come in various standards such as Cat5e, Cat6, and Cat7, each differing in terms of speed and shielding capabilities.
- Coaxial Cables: These cables feature a singular inner conductor surrounded by robust tubular shielding, making them a common choice for cable television and broadband internet connections.
- Fiber Optic Cables: Utilize light pulses to deliver extensive data transmission at remarkably high speeds over considerable distances.
🔥 Specialized & Safety Cables
- Fire Resistant Cables: Designed to sustain power and circuit integrity in fire scenarios, these cables are vital for emergency lighting and alarm systems.
- LSZH Cables: Low-Smoke Zero-Halogen cables generate minimal toxic smoke or corrosive gases during combustion, making them particularly suited for crowded public spaces.
- Control & Instrumentation Cables: These cables are specially shielded to facilitate accurate signal transmission in automation and control systems, free from electromagnetic interference.
- Solar Cables: Constructed to withstand weather conditions and UV exposure, these cables are specifically designed to connect photovoltaic solar panels.
